Summary

Job Description

Responsible for the project management of all Design and Construction activities associated with the development of the assigned project. Oversees all aspects of construction project management including clarifying objectives, measuring progress toward reaching goals, time management and scope management. Manages all toolset reports. Facilitates the completion of project tasks in line with established project schedules and budgets which meet or exceed all quality and safety goals. Projects may be of various sizes and volumes from pre-construction planning through build out and space occupancy phases, including project closeout with financial reconciliation.

Qualifications

Work requires the knowledge of theories, principles and concepts acquired through completion of a Bachelor's degree in Construction Management, Engineering, or related field OR in lieu of a Bachelor's degree, candidates with at least 3 years' Project Management experience, preferably with hospital/healthcare related projects will be considered. Experience with MS Project or other Project Management software preferred. Requires analytical skills with the ability to exercise sound judgement, attention to detail and problem resolution. Must possess strong customer service, communication, organizational and interpersonal skills required.
